首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

有没有办法获得Linux上io_setup()调用事件数量的内部限制?

在Linux上,可以通过/proc文件系统中的/sys/block/<device>/queue/nr_requests文件来获取io_setup()调用事件数量的内部限制。该文件中包含了一个整数值,表示了内核对于每个块设备所允许的最大请求数量。这个值可以用来限制io_setup()调用的数量。

io_setup()是Linux中用于异步I/O操作的系统调用之一,它用于初始化一个异步I/O上下文,并返回一个与该上下文相关的文件描述符。通过这个文件描述符,可以进行异步I/O操作,包括读取和写入。

在Linux中,异步I/O操作可以提高系统的性能和响应能力,特别是在处理大量I/O请求时。通过使用io_setup()调用事件数量的内部限制,可以控制系统中同时进行的异步I/O操作的数量,以避免资源过度消耗和性能下降。

推荐的腾讯云相关产品:腾讯云云服务器(CVM) 产品介绍链接地址:https://cloud.tencent.com/product/cvm

腾讯云云服务器(CVM)是腾讯云提供的一种基于云计算技术的虚拟服务器。它提供了丰富的计算、存储和网络资源,可以满足各种规模和需求的应用场景。腾讯云云服务器支持Linux操作系统,用户可以在上面部署和运行各种应用程序。

腾讯云云服务器具有高性能、高可靠性和高安全性的特点。它采用了最新的硬件技术和虚拟化技术,可以提供卓越的计算和存储性能。同时,腾讯云云服务器还提供了丰富的安全功能和服务,包括网络安全、数据加密和访问控制等,可以保护用户的数据和应用程序的安全。

腾讯云云服务器适用于各种应用场景,包括网站托管、应用程序开发和测试、大数据分析和人工智能等。用户可以根据自己的需求选择不同的配置和规格,以满足不同的性能和容量要求。

总结:通过查看/proc文件系统中的/sys/block/<device>/queue/nr_requests文件,可以获取Linux上io_setup()调用事件数量的内部限制。腾讯云提供的云服务器(CVM)是一种基于云计算技术的虚拟服务器,适用于各种应用场景。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券